Vitamin D’s Broader Physiological Roles

Vitamin D functions more like a hormone, influencing numerous bodily processes beyond maintaining strong bones. Its receptors are distributed throughout the body, including in the gut and muscle tissues, impacting cellular function. This fat-soluble vitamin plays a role in cell growth, immune system regulation, and neuromuscular function.

The human body primarily synthesizes vitamin D when skin is exposed to ultraviolet B (UVB) rays from sunlight. Dietary sources also contribute, such as fatty fish, fish liver oils, and fortified foods like milk and cereals. A deficiency occurs when the body’s vitamin D levels are insufficient, due to limited sun exposure, inadequate dietary intake, or issues converting vitamin D into its active forms.

How Vitamin D Deficiency Might Influence Constipation

The connection between low vitamin D levels and constipation involves several mechanisms within the digestive system. Vitamin D contributes to proper muscle function, including the smooth muscles lining the gut. These muscles are responsible for peristalsis, the wave-like contractions that move food and waste through the digestive tract. A deficiency could impair this muscular activity, leading to slower transit times and constipation.

Vitamin D also regulates calcium levels in the body, which are important for muscle contraction and nerve signaling. These processes are crucial for the coordinated movements of the gut. An imbalance in vitamin D levels might therefore affect gut motility.

Vitamin D possesses anti-inflammatory properties. Chronic inflammation in the gut can disrupt its normal functioning and impair motility, potentially contributing to constipation. Maintaining adequate vitamin D levels may help mitigate such inflammation, supporting regular bowel movements.

Research indicates a relationship between vitamin D status and the gut microbiome, the community of bacteria in the intestines. An imbalance in gut bacteria, known as dysbiosis, can affect bowel regularity. Studies suggest vitamin D influences microbiome diversity and may protect the intestinal barrier.

Addressing Vitamin D Deficiency and Constipation

For individuals concerned about vitamin D levels, a blood test is the standard method for diagnosis. This test measures 25-hydroxyvitamin D [25(OH)D] levels, indicating the body’s overall vitamin D status. Levels below 30 nmol/L (12 ng/mL) are considered deficient, while levels between 30 and 50 nmol/L (12 and 20 ng/mL) may indicate insufficiency.

Increasing vitamin D levels can involve safe sun exposure, dietary adjustments, or supplementation. Regular, brief sun exposure, such as a few minutes of midday sunlight several times a week, can stimulate vitamin D production. Foods like fatty fish (salmon, tuna), fortified milk, and certain cereals are dietary sources. Many people may need supplements, especially during winter or if sun exposure is limited.

Consult a healthcare professional before starting vitamin D supplementation. They can recommend an appropriate dosage and monitor levels. While vitamin D itself is unlikely to directly cause constipation, very high doses from supplements can lead to elevated calcium levels, which might contribute to constipation.
